Big Flavor Packed Into A Small Space At Chef Davin Waite’s New 109 Sq Ft Restaurant Project!

Husband, and wife restaurateurs, Jessica and Chef Davin Waite, are bringing a new innovative seafood concept to the iconic Oceanside pier this summer. Don’t be fooled by its small space – we’re sure it’s going to be packed with big flavor!

The Brine Box is slated to open in late May/early June and promises to deliver sustainable seafood dishes with a modern, irreverent twist that Chef Davin is renowned for.

Here are 5 things locals and visitors alike can expect from the Waite’s new sustainably-minded concept.

A Sustainable Culinary Journey

The Waite’s commitment to sustainability will be reflected in their menu, featuring fully sustainable and zero-waste dishes. The Brine Box will source unique species from local purveyors like famed fishmonger, Tommy Gomes, ensuring that only the freshest, highest-quality ingredients are used.

A revolving specials menu will constantly evolve to reflect what’s available in local harbors, with more rockfish in the winter and an abundance of pelagic fish like swordfish, tuna, and yellowtail in the summer.

A Taste of England

Guests can be prepared to be transported across the pond to the quaint English seaside towns of Whitby and North Shields with Chef Davin’s inspired menu. Growing up, Davin frequented the nostalgic fish and chip shops during summertime visits with family living in Durham, and he brings that same traditional flair to The Brine Box menu.

Menu items include English-style Fish & Chip with Mushy Pea Sauce, the classic “Chips” with Davin’s signature flavors like Curry Chips and Plot Truffle Cheese Chips, Toasts and Sandwiches such as the “Chovy toast,” Boats with options like Tuna Chorizo Elote and Fish on a Stick, and plenty of unique sides.

Reviving the Spirit of English Chippies

What’s an English Chippy? Sometimes referred to as a chip shop, it is a restaurant that specializes in selling fish and chips. In fact, some may even refer to the new pier addition as a “chippy,” a nod to the ubiquitous fish and chip shops in England.

Chef Davin’s upbringing in England will be the inspiration behind the entire concept, from the Brine Box exterior to the menu items. As a child, Davin cherished his visits to the seaside on rare sunny days, and it’s that same spirit of nostalgia and tradition that will be celebrated at The Brine Box.

Joining The Brine Box team as Chef de Cuisine is Rachel Hurley, a SoCal native and long-time friend of Davin’s. Rachel brings with her years of experience working with the Waite at Wrench and Rodent and The Plot and is eager to further her creative talents in the zero-waste, sustainable seafood movement.

Her expertise in fish fabrication will be put to use in developing new and exciting dishes for The Brine Box menu.

Celebrating San Diego’s Coastal Bounty

The Waites’ newest venture will showcase the best of what’s in and on San Diego waters. Although a large portion of the menu will include cooked seafood items, there will be raw fish and plant-based offerings as well. And all items will be pier-friendly, built for walking and taking in the 360-degree ocean views.
